What’s come to be known as the “JCSI Process” was designed on a platform meant for building sustainable working relationships with our clients. When Jim Sullivan opened the doors of JCSI in January 2000 out of the basement of his Kingston, MA home, he knew he wanted to create a company that embraced the best of what he learned from his years of experience in recruiting.

Motivated by the potential to carve a niche in the recruitment industry, JCSI hit the ground running. By the time of the events of September 11, 2001 the company had already grown from a two man operation into a fully staffed 18 employee recruitment agency. However, the slow down caused by the tragedy hit the recruitment world hard and over the course of the next year, JCSI was forced to downsize and return to its roots.

Taking the lessons they learned from that experience, Jim and present day VP of Client Services, Mike Dubois, decided that in the next round they were going to create a business model that had the flexibility to sustain itself during even the most unpredictable events. They realized that even in a down economy, companies still needed to hire key individuals to help them get to the next level. What companies needed was a flexible alternative—a partner who could keep the pace whether hiring was moving at full speed or just above idle. They knew if they could provide this service to clients while simultaneously decreasing time to fill and lowering cost per hire, success was inevitable.

Today, what began as a contingency based recruitment firm has evolved into an innovative recruitment consulting firm leveraging social media networking and passive candidate research to build a qualified candidate pool for our client’s immediate and future hiring needs.
